The Great Outdoors: Nature's Calling

If you're craving fresh air, wide-open spaces, and a chance to spot something other than a rat, then look no further than Upstate New York. The Adirondacks and Catskills are your go-to destinations. Picture this: crystal-clear lakes, towering mountains, and hiking trails that promise more solitude than you can shake a stick at. It's like trading your concrete jungle for a real one, but with better views and fewer traffic lights.

Beach Please: Sandy Serenity

You don't have to fly to the Caribbean to soak up some sun. The Hamptons and Long Island are just a short drive away. Think pristine beaches, fancy houses, and the chance to pretend you're a trust fund kid for a weekend. Just remember, if you see someone wearing more jewelry than a Christmas tree, they probably own the beach.

City Slickers: Urban Alternatives

Maybe you're not ready to completely ditch the city life. No worries, there are plenty of other urban centers within a four-hour radius. Boston, with its rich history and charming neighborhoods, is a classic choice. Or, for a more laid-back vibe, consider Philly - home of the cheesesteak and the Liberty Bell.

Important note: Don't forget to try the local cuisine. You can't say you've been to Philly without eating a cheesesteak, and Boston clam chowder is a must.

How to...

  • How to choose the perfect getaway: Consider your budget, interests, and desired pace.
  • How to pack light: Roll your clothes, use packing cubes, and only bring essentials.
  • How to save money: Book your accommodation and transportation in advance, look for deals and discounts, and consider cooking your own meals.
  • How to avoid crowds: Visit popular destinations during the off-season or on weekdays.
  • How to make the most of your trip: Plan ahead, but also be open to spontaneous adventures.
